WebPsychological risks include the production of negative affective states such as anxiety, depression, guilt, shock and loss of self-esteem and altered behavior. Sensory … WebExamples of procedures that are generally considered to meet the minimal risk threshold include: Blood sampling from a vein or indwelling line (in children, the blood volume must be less than a limit based on total blood volume) MRI without contrast and without sedation “Surface” (external only) imaging, without the use of contrast agents

Web14 jun. 2024 · Audio or Videotaping a Verbal Consent. Although audio and videotaping are considered to be minimal risk procedures, CHOP Policy "Recording or Filming of Patients" requires written consent when CHOP patients are involved. WebMinimal risk is defined by the federal regulations in the following way: Minimal risk is the probability and magnitude of harm or discomfort anticipated in the research are not greater in and of themselves than those ordinarily encountered in daily life or during the performance of routine physical or psychological examinations or tests [45 CFR 46.102(j)] WebMinimal risk means that the probability and magnitude of harm or discomfort anticipated in the research are not greater in and of themselves than those …

Web1 jul. 2024 · In determining if research risk is minimal or greater than minimal, Principal Investigators (PIs) and the IRB must consider both the magnitude and probability of harm …

Top 10 open-source security and operational risks of 2024 . buddhism and economic developmentWebThere are 3 categories of review (exempt, expedited, and full board) defined by the Federal Regulations for Protection of Human Research Subjects ( 45 CFR 46 ). Exempt reviews are conducted by at least one reviewer.
